How to Choose

Research and evidence: Why the right sensor matters

Scientific literature and industry testing consistently show that sensor type, placement, and calibration directly affect measurement accuracy and control outcomes. RTD sensors tend to deliver stable, repeatable measurements across wide temperature ranges, while thermistors are cost-effective and responsive for narrower ranges. Proper probe installation and calibration reduce control errors, which in turn lowers energy consumption and prevents operational failures. Frost protection strategies that use accurate, well-placed sensors require less continuous heating to maintain safe temperatures, producing measurable energy savings in field studies.

RTD sensors (PT100/PT1000) offer high accuracy and long-term stability, making them ideal for precise HVAC and industrial control.

NTC thermistors are fast and cost-effective for many HVAC and refrigeration tasks where extreme absolute accuracy is not required.

Waterproof and IP-rated probes significantly extend service life in outdoor and high-moisture environments.

Correct probe placement and periodic calibration reduce control error and can lower energy use for frost protection and pipe tracing.

Field studies show improved sensor accuracy leads to fewer freeze incidents and measurable reductions in heating runtime when used with modern controllers.
